**Q: Why did my request get a 429 from the Tollgate gateway?**

Tollgate enforces per-service token buckets: 200 requests/minute default, bursts up to 50. Limits are keyed on the calling service identity, not IP. If you're reviewing code that retries on 429, check it honors the Retry-After header and backs off exponentially — hammering the gateway triggers a temporary ban. Custom limits require a quota entry in the gateway config repo, approved by the platform team. For quota increases or disputes, email the gateway owners at the address below.

escalation mailbox, fahaf-bajep: druael@lumiccorp.internal

Ticket: GRID-4412 — Connection failures after quota rollout

Since enabling per-tenant rate quotas on Harrowmint, tenants above tier two hit connection pool exhaustion during batch windows. Quota enforcer holds connections while counting, starving the pool. Proposed fix: move counting to the sidecar. For the sync: need a decision on pool sizing vs. enforcer rewrite by Thursday. To reproduce, point a load client at the quota database using the connection string below.

replica DSN, bagaf-bagep: mssql://praion_svc:7RJjXrE@db-3c46.halixcorp.internal:5432/zorix

## Auth Notes — Image Cache Leak

Quick summary for the sync. The Fernloop image cache leaks roughly 40 MB per hour under sustained load. Root cause: evicted entries keep a reference through the auth-session wrapper, so decoded bitmaps never free. Fix lands behind a flag this week. To reproduce, hammer the thumbnail endpoint on staging for twenty minutes and watch RSS climb. Staging requires authentication; use the token below.

login token, tagef-tagep: eyJhbGciOiJIUzI1NiIsInR5cCI6IkpXVCJ9.eyJzdWIiOiIBXyeYEoalzIn0.6TI7VhOJMHm9

**Ticket: Bulk edit support in admin table**

The Parchbay admin console currently forces row-by-row edits, which is slow for support when correcting plan tiers. This ticket adds a bulk-edit action with a confirmation step and an audit log entry per row. Before we ship this to the support tooling tier, we need a formal sign-off from the owner.

account owner for bahif-yageg: Eliath Ulair Quenvan Kasok